Keto BLT Dip
A creamy BLT dip loaded with crispy bacon, cream cheese, and cheddar, topped with fresh lettuce and tomato. It's low-carb, easy to make ahead, and a guaranteed party favorite.

- 1 lb bacon
- 8 oz cream cheese
- ¾ cup sour cream
- ¼ cup mayonnaise
- ⅛ tsp salt
- ⅓ cup + 1 tbsp shredded cheddar divided
- 2 cups chopped lettuce
- ⅔ cup ~105g chopped tomatoes
Preheat oven to 425 degrees and line baking sheet with foil and baking rack. Lay bacon strips on a baking rack in even layer.
Bake bacon in the oven until crispy, about 15-20 minutes depending on the thickness of the bacon. (Alternatively, bacon can be cooked on the stovetop over medium heat and drained of excess grease on a paper towel-lined plate).
Once the bacon has cooked, allow cooling slightly before crumbling. Set aside.
To a mixing bowl, add cream cheese, sour cream, mayonnaise, and salt. With an electric mixer, mix ingredients until fully incorporated.
To mixing bowl, stir in 1/3 of the crumbled bacon and 1/3 cup shredded cheddar.
Transfer mixture to shallow serving bowl and garnish with lettuce, tomatoes, remaining bacon, and remaining shredded cheddar.
Serve with low-carb vegetables, pork rinds, Low-Carb Crackers, and Low-Carb Cheez-Its.
